A 40-year-old guest lecturer was allegedly murdered by her male friend, who later set her body on fire inside a car before dying by suicide, near Jinkebachchahalli village in Doddaballapur taluk on Saturday.

The deceased has been identified as Saroja (40),a guest lecturer at a private college in Devanahalli.

The accused,Ramanjinappa(45),a relator,is suspected to have died by suicide by jumping in front of a train. Ramajinappa was married

Senior officer told reporters that Saroja and Ramanjinappa had been in a relationship for the past year.

Police said Ramanjinappa had been pressuring her to marry him,but she refused.Saroja having a decent job, living with her with her family and the husband.

Investigators believe that enraged by the rejection, Ramanjinappa planned the murder.On the day of the incident,he allegedly took Saroja on a long drive in a car borrowed from a friend.

During the journey,an argument broke out,following which he is said to have attacked her with a hammer, killing her on the spot.

Police said the accused then set the vehicle on fire in an attempt to destroy evidence and fled the scene.

Passers-by noticed the burning car and alerted authorities.Personnel from Karnataka Fire and Emergency Services assisted the Doddaballapura Rural Police Station in dousing the fire.

A charred body was later recovered from the backseat of the vehicle.

The car was completely gutted and the police found the body in the backseat in a sleeping position and the jawline facing upwards,indicating that she was murdered before setting the car on fire the officer said.

Using the chassis number,police traced the vehicle owner,identified as Suresh Kumar,who informed them that he had received an alert about an accident involving the car.His attempts to contact Ramanjinappa were unsuccessful.

Later in the evening,railway police alerted local authorities about the recovery of a mangled body near the tracks near Bidadi .

The decreased was identified as Ramanjinappa through his Aadhaar card and ATM card .

Piecing together the sequence of events,police concluded that the accused murdered Saroja and later died by suicide while attempting to escape.

A case of murder and suicide has been registered,and further investigation is underway.
